Description

The editors provide an illuminating commentary to 12 key articles covering the main issues affecting the post-compulsory education sector today. Contributions include finding out why people drop out from learning programmes, what happens when information and learning technology is introduced into learning programmes, how adults with basic skills can be encouraged to learn, and how to use local information on employer needs to help people gain the necessary skills and knowledge to gain work.
